Keri Honea is all over the place in the gaming world. She owns every video game console, both systems and handhelds including the iPhone, and can generally be found playing one of them during her free time. She has been a handheld addict since the release of the Sega Game Gear back in the early 1990s, and she still owns this dinosaur of a device. However, she's far too busy playing with the newer generation to even dust off the giant relic. Her love of gaming brought her to Kombo.com, a video gaming news website, where she has been a copy editor since 2005. But since she's a gamer and a writer, she can't help but want to write about games. She keeps a blog dedicated to discussing and reviewing strategy guides and writes about iPhone games for the Examiner. Want to talk to Keri about gaming heldhelds or have some gaming recommendations?
